
在Excel中实现等高行的方法有多种,包括使用自动调整行高功能、手动调整行高以及利用宏来批量调整。 自动调整行高可以确保所有行根据内容大小调整,手动调整行高则适用于需要固定行高的情况,而宏则适用于需要处理大量数据的场景。下面详细介绍其中一种方法,即如何使用自动调整行高功能。
一、自动调整行高功能
1.1 如何使用自动调整行高功能
自动调整行高功能可以根据单元格内容自动调整行高,使每一行的高度适应其内容。具体操作步骤如下:
- 选择需要调整的行:首先,选择你需要调整行高的行。你可以点击行号来选择单行,或者拖动鼠标选择多行。
- 使用自动调整行高功能:在选中行后,右键点击选中的区域,选择“行高自动调整”。Excel会根据每一行的内容自动调整行高。
这种方法特别适用于内容较多的单元格,确保每一行的内容都能完整显示。
1.2 优势与应用场景
自动调整行高功能的主要优势在于其便捷性和智能化。它可以自动根据单元格内容调整行高,无需手动调整,适用于数据内容不固定、行高需要灵活调整的场景。例如在处理文本较多的表格时,自动调整行高能确保每一行内容都能完整显示,提高表格的可读性。
二、手动调整行高
2.1 如何手动调整行高
手动调整行高适用于需要设置固定行高的场景。具体操作步骤如下:
- 选择需要调整的行:同样,首先选择你需要调整行高的行。
- 设置行高:在选中行后,右键点击选中的区域,选择“行高”。在弹出的对话框中输入你需要的行高值,然后点击“确定”。
这种方法适用于需要统一行高的场景,能够确保表格的整齐美观。
2.2 优势与应用场景
手动调整行高的优势在于其精确性。你可以根据需要设置具体的行高值,适用于需要统一行高、保持表格整齐美观的场景。例如在制作财务报表时,行高统一能够提高表格的专业性和可读性。
三、使用宏批量调整行高
3.1 如何使用宏批量调整行高
宏是一种自动化工具,能够批量处理大量数据。通过编写宏,可以实现批量调整行高的功能。以下是一个简单的宏示例代码:
Sub AdjustRowHeight()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im i As Integer
For i = 1 To ws.UsedRange.Rows.Count
ws.Rows(i).RowHeight = 20 ' 将20替换为你需要的行高值
Next i
End Sub
将以上代码复制到VBA编辑器中并运行,宏将自动将Sheet1中所有行的行高调整为20。
3.2 优势与应用场景
使用宏的主要优势在于其高效性和自动化。它适用于需要批量处理大量数据的场景,能够大大提高工作效率。例如在处理大型数据表时,使用宏可以快速统一调整所有行的行高,节省大量时间和精力。
四、总结
在Excel中实现等高行的方法主要包括自动调整行高、手动调整行高以及使用宏批量调整行高。自动调整行高功能便捷智能,适用于内容较多的表格;手动调整行高精确可靠,适用于需要统一行高的表格;而使用宏则高效自动,适用于需要批量处理大量数据的场景。
通过合理选择和使用这些方法,可以使你的Excel表格更加整齐美观,提高工作效率和表格的可读性。无论是日常办公,还是专业数据处理,这些技巧都能够帮助你更好地管理和展示数据。
相关问答FAQs:
1. 为什么我在Excel中调整行高时,文本内容没有随之自动调整?
在Excel中,调整行高只会改变行的高度,而不会自动调整行内文本的大小。如果你想要文本内容随着行高的改变而自动调整,可以尝试使用“自动调整行高”功能。
2. 如何在Excel中实现多行文本的自动换行?
如果你的文本内容过长,需要在同一单元格内显示多行文本,可以使用自动换行功能。在Excel中,选择需要自动换行的单元格,然后点击“开始”选项卡中的“自动换行”按钮。这样,文本内容将会根据单元格的宽度自动换行显示。
3. 如何在Excel中设置所有行的高度相等?
如果你想要在Excel中将所有行的高度设置为相等,可以使用“平均行高”功能。在Excel中,选中所有需要设置高度的行,然后右键点击选中的行,选择“行高”选项,再选择“平均行高”。这样,所有选中的行的高度将会自动调整为相等。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4317406